
Renault and Bennie Named Scholar-Athletes of the Week
1/12/2015 11:47:00 AM | Track and Field, Ice Hockey, Academics
Syracuse, N.Y. – Women's hockey student-athlete Nicole Renault and men's track and field student-athlete Colin Bennie have been named this week's Syracuse Scholar-Athletes of the Week.
Bennie, a sophomore Arts and Sciences major, will look to begin the track and field season this weekend at the Gotham Cup in New York City. He played a crucial role in helping lead the Orange to its second-straight ACC Championship and historic fifth-place finish at the NCAA Championships, which was its best finish in nearly 60 years.
Renault, a junior management major, is an assistant caption for the hockey team this season, which currently sits in second place in the CHA. She has 10 points on the season in the form of four goals and six assists.
Both will lead their teams in action this weekend as the Gotham Cup meet is slated for Friday, while the hockey team squares off with Mercyhurst in Erie, Pa. on Friday at 7 p.m. and Saturday at 3 p.m.
